Common types of microwave ovens:

  • Solo microwave oven

  • Grill microwave oven

  • Convection microwave oven

  • Commercial microwave oven

  • Built-in microwave oven

  • Compact and portable microwave

  • Touch-panel digital microwave


Solo ovens handle heating and simple cooking. Grill ovens support toasting and grilling. Convection models allow baking and roasting. Commercial ovens are used for faster reheating in restaurants. Built-in ovens support modular kitchens. These differences influence microwave oven price based on technology.
